Union City sits on South Fulton clay, which is actually a consideration for us during installation—good news is our base prep handles that soil type well, but it does mean proper drainage work upfront prevents any pooling issues during Georgia's rainy seasons. Sun exposure varies depending on where you are. The Shannon area tends to have some established trees, so dappled light patterns are common; the Flat Shoals neighborhoods often run more open. We assess your specific yard orientation during the walkthrough because putting green turf performs best with 4–6 hours of direct sun. Most Union City residential lots have enough space for a small practice green (300–500 square feet is sweet spot for backyard golfers), though we've done compact versions on tighter properties too. HOA rules in developing areas like yours sometimes have landscape guidelines, so we always recommend checking your deed before we start. Installation typically takes 2–3 days, and the clay base means we're extra careful with grading to ensure that turf sits perfectly level for consistent roll.

Clay is dense, so we build a proper base layer to manage drainage and prevent settling. We excavate, compact, add a gravel sublayer, then lay premium underlayment before the turf goes down. It takes a bit more care than sandy soil, but the result is a perfectly level, stable putting surface that'll last.
